How to Transform Your Rock Candy Stick for Your She’s a Gem Party

1. Prepare the Rock Candy

Begin by cutting open the bottom of each rock candy wrapper and carefully removing the candy.

2. Apply Edible Gold Leaf

Spread the gold leaf onto parchment paper.

Dip a chopstick in water, then use it to pick up small pieces of golf leaf for a dazzling, bling party effect.

Gently apply the gold leaf to the rock candy, repeating until you achieve the desired amount of coverage, making the candy sparkle like real gemstones – ideal for a diamond theme party or a crystal themed bachelorette party.

3. Rewrap and Decorate

Once everything has dried and is not sticky to the touch, place the rock candy stick back into its wrapper and secure the end with festive ribbon, adding a fun touch to your birthday party decorations.
